An Answer to Skepticism about Induction and the External WorldThe problems of induction and the external world do indeed share a common structure. Both narrowly define what we “directly” or “immediately” know. They then note that we usually assume that we know much more than that, even though what we know directly does not logically imply most of what we assume we know. Therefore, much of our “knowledge” is unfounded.This paper will undertake three tasks. First, it will outline the general structure of this sort of skeptical argument. Second, it will show how the problems of induction and the external world fit exactly into this common structure. Third, it will point out the most questionable step in the two arguments — which turns out to be the same in both cases.2. The Common Structure of the ProblemsThe problems of induction and the external world, as we shall see later, both fit elegantly into the following, more general skeptical argument:1. X is known directly.2. Y is not known directly.3. X does not logically imply Y, even though we usually assume that it does.(4. Nothing else directly known implies Y either.)Therefore, we don’t know Y.How does this argument work. Basically, it creates a “split” (in Prof. Stroud’s words) between what we know directly and what we don’t know directly. Hence, in order to know the latter, we would have to logically derive it from the former. Sometimes, this isn’t a problem: even though I don’t know that the Pythagorean theorem is true directly, I do know the properties of squares and triangles directly, and the Pythagorean theorem can be logically derived solely from knowledge of squares and triangles. But suppose that I don’t directly know that something is true, and what I know directly does not logically imply it either. I would have to conclude that what I believed was knowledge was just an unwarranted assumption.3. The Structure AppliedI contend that this is exactly what happens with the problems of induction and the external world. In both cases, we start with a premise about what we know directly. Naturally, this is always tiny compared to the entirety of what we assume we know. Our next inclination is to try to deduce, to logically derive, the truth of our other beliefs from the small amount that we know directly. But upon inspection, we see that our other beliefs do not follow logically from what we know directly. So we don’t have any reason to accept these beliefs.Consider how the problem of induction fits into the preceding structure. First, it is admitted that we have direct knowledge of what we currently observe. Second, it is claimed that we don’t have direct knowledge of what we do not currently observe. Third, current observations never logically imply anything about the currently unobserved. As Hume explains, the argument would only work if we knew the law of cause-and-effect. But the latter is not known directly either, and to base it on induction would be circular. So even though we assume that we can base knowledge of the unobserved on our knowledge of the observed, we can’t. Therefore, we have no reason to believe anything about unobserved matters of fact.(This argument is not actually complete. To make it valid, one would also need to know that we couldn’t derive our knowledge of unobserved matters of fact from anything besides our knowledge of observed matters of fact. After all, even if X does not imply Y, another premise, X’, could imply Y. Presumably, Hume did not consider this possibility because he took the distinction between relations of ideas and matters of fact to be exhaustive.)It will be easier to see how the problem of induction fits into the structure outlined in section two by stating the problem of induction more formally:1. Currently observed matters of fact are known directly.2. Currently unobserved matters of fact are not known directly.3. Propositions about currently observed matters of fact do not logically imply propositions about currently unobserved matters of fact, even though we usually assume that they do. (We usually invoke the law of cause-and-effect, which is itself neither known directly nor logically deducible from aynthing known directly.)(4. Nothing else directly known implies any propositions about currently unobserved matters of fact.)Therefore, we don’t know (i.e., have no reason to believe) anything about currently unobserved matters of fact.Now let us compare this to the problem of the external world. Following Descartes, most people will usually say that we directly know only that we have experiences of certain kinds. We directly know that “I feel as if I have a body” or “It looks as if I am seeing green.” So what don’t we directly know. We don’t directly know anything about objects, about real, physical things. We don’t directly know that “I have a body” or “I see green.” To know “physical object” propositions at all, we would have to logically deduce them from knowledge of our experiences. But this is impossible. Since we could be dreaming or having delusions, the mere fact that I know that I am having a certain experience does not logically prove that real, physical objects exist.
